Como determinar por que meu computador travou?

24

Ontem, executei um script bash por aproximadamente 10 horas. Quando fui usar o computador, ele ficou trancado.

  • Eu tenho um Eee PC com o Debian.
  • A tela ainda estava visível, mas o mouse ou o teclado não tiveram efeito.
  • Tentei Ctrl Alt Apagar , Ctrl Alt Backspace , Ctrl Alt F1 , mas sem efeito.
  • A luz do disco rígido não mostrou atividade.

Como posso determinar o que deu errado? Quais logs posso verificar?

    
por Village 14.05.2012 / 10:44

3 respostas

16

Você pode encontrar todas as mensagens em /var/log/syslog e em outros arquivos /var/log/ . Mensagens antigas estão em /var/log/syslog.1 , /var/log/syslog.2.gz etc. se logrotate estiver instalado.

No entanto, se o kernel realmente travar, a probabilidade é baixa de que você encontre qualquer mensagem relacionada.

Pode ser que apenas o servidor X seja bloqueado. Neste caso, normalmente você ainda pode acessar o PC pela rede via ssh (se você o instalou). Há também a chave do Magic SysRq para desmanchar o teclado de modo que os atalhos que você tentou também funcionem.

    
por 14.05.2012 / 11:17
8

você pode ler /var/log/dmesg para qualquer problema de software como [ kernel ], se foi um erro de serviço, você pode ler o log do serviço como o apache, por exemplo /var/log/apache/error.log

Eu acho que alguns erros de hardware não podem ter log

    
por 14.05.2012 / 10:58
2

Não posso fornecer comandos exatos que possam ajudar você a obter dados. Mas a abordagem geral para encontrar o culpado é para alguns como capturar a saída de comandos em intervalos regulares. Isso ajudará como você terá dados de comandos executados antes de o sistema travar.

Você pode capturar a saída desses comandos programando-os usando crontab (H owTo: Adicionar trabalhos ao cron No Linux ou UNIX? .

Como alternativa, há uma ferramenta de monitoramento e depuração de servidores do SeaLion - Linux , onde você pode agendar comandos e verificar o status do sistema on-line.

p>

Espero que ajude ...

    
por 11.11.2013 / 13:19

Tags